Appropriate Preposition:

  • Pretend to ( ভান করা ) He does not pretend to high birth.
  • Respect to ( সম্বন্ধে ) We are talking with respect to that matter.
  • False to ( মিথ্যাবাদী ) I cannot be false to my friend.
  • Part from ( বিচ্ছিন্ন হওয়া (ব্যক্তি) ) He parted form his friend.
  • Abide by ( মেনে চলা ) One should abide by the rules
  • Hope for ( আশা করা ) Let us hope for the best.

Idioms:

  • till the cows come home ( অনেক সময় ধরে ) I could play outside till the cows come home
  • Take to one's heels ( ছুটিয়া পালানো ) The thieves took to their heels to see the police.
  • A slow coach ( কর্মকুণ্ঠ ও মন্থর ব্যাক্তি ) Roky is known as a slow coach to his friend circle.
  • Widow's mite ( দরিদ্রর ক্ষুদ্র দান ) A widow's mite is no less important than a large contribution of a rich man.
  • Out of sorts ( ঈষৎ অসুস্থ ) He is out of sorts now.
  • As usual ( যথারীতি ) He is late as usual.
